Output 759887ab61c53c1f22af0c4ec1d04a47bc78cc85cc6f7a5cc17332e6f334d234:9

value
599516
script pubkey
OP_0 OP_PUSHBYTES_20 6d1c6b0f97e046053ea3997f07313627a9139374
address
bc1qd5wxkruhuprq204rn9lswvfky7538ym5hv5pp2
transaction
759887ab61c53c1f22af0c4ec1d04a47bc78cc85cc6f7a5cc17332e6f334d234
spent
true